Summary

The commission approved the prior meeting minutes after a motion and second, and later voted to adjourn; no contested votes or formal recorded abstentions were noted in the transcript.

Two formal actions were recorded during the meeting. Larson moved to approve the posted minutes during agenda review; the motion was seconded, and the commission voted in favor with no recorded abstentions. The motion to adjourn at the end of the session was seconded by Lisa Eberhardt and carried with members voicing assent.

The transcript does not clearly identify the seconder for the minutes motion and does not show a roll‑call tally; commissioners agreed to post the approved minutes to the city website after minor title edits. No other formal votes or ordinance decisions were recorded in the meeting.
